Understanding Wagering Requirements and Bonuses

Wagering requirements are a cornerstone of almost every casino bonus, and misunderstanding them is a significant error. These requirements dictate how many times a player must bet the bonus amount (and sometimes the deposit amount) before they can withdraw any winnings associated with that bonus. For instance, a 30x wagering requirement on a $100 bonus means you must wager $3,000 before cashing out. This is a critical detail that many players skim over, leading to surprise when their withdrawal requests are initially denied.

  • Misjudging the playthrough amount: Not calculating the total amount needed to be wagered.
  • Ignoring game contributions: Some games contribute less towards wagering requirements than others (e.g., slots 100%, blackjack 10%).
  • Ignoring time limits: Bonuses often have an expiry date for meeting wagering requirements.
  • Forgetting maximum cashout limits: Some bonuses impose a cap on how much you can win and withdraw.

Players must actively check which games contribute fully or partially towards these requirements. Focusing solely on slots might be a good strategy if they contribute 100%, but if only 10% of your blackjack bets count, it will take significantly longer to clear the bonus. Diligent players will consult the bonus terms to devise an effective strategy that aligns with their preferred games and the casino’s rules.

Typical Bonus Wagering Contributions
Game Type Contribution Percentage
Online Slots 100%
Scratch Cards 100%
Roulette 10-20%
Blackjack 10-20%
Video Poker 10-20%
Baccarat 10-20%

Choosing the Right Games and Strategies

Another common oversight is selecting games based purely on perceived excitement without considering the house edge or return to player (RTP) percentages. Games with a lower house edge and higher RTP offer better long-term value to the player, increasing their chances of sustained gameplay and potential wins. For instance, games like blackjack or certain video poker variations often have much more favourable odds than, say, some slot machines with very high volatility but lower RTPs.

Players often jump into complex strategies without understanding the fundamental rules or probabilities involved in their chosen games. While strategies can enhance enjoyment, they are not a substitute for a solid grasp of the game’s mechanics. For example, adopting a complex roulette betting system without knowing how the game works is unlikely to yield positive results and could lead to rapid losses. It is advisable to start with simpler games or practice modes to build confidence and understanding.
